• Engineer

    Job Locations US-IL-Chicago
    Requisition ID
    Research & Software Developmnt
  • Who are we?

    HERE, the Open Location Platform company, enables people, enterprises, and cities to harness the power of location. By making sense of the world through the lens of location, we empower our customers to achieve better outcomes from helping a city manage its infrastructure or an enterprise optimize its assets to delivering drivers to their destination safely. To learn more about HERE, including our new generation of cloud-based location platform services, visit


    We are committed to test driven development, automated testing, code reviews, CI/CD, and code quality.


    The team self-organizes using agile and scrum metholodologies. Each team member is full stack and contributes towards team success through the development, analysis, testing, and deployment of microservices for the Open Location Platform.

    What's the role?

    Your role encompasses working on features and technical tasks in a self-directed fashion, working with your team and product management to analyze requirements, talk to stakeholders, design, implement and document solutions as well as test and review your colleagues’ work.


    What we look for

    • Solid knowledge of object oriented and functional programming principles
    • An understanding of the importance of producing readable code
    • Experience with the JVM in general and ideally with Scala
    • Knowledge about basic algorithms and data structures
    • Test-driven development
    • Experience with running highly available service serving millions of requests
    • Experience with Unix and good command of a scripting language
    • Familiarity with HTTP, the REST-principles and TCP/IP networking
    • Experience with Continuous Integration and Delivery
    • Good command of written and spoken English

    Some specific technologies we use:

    • Scala
    • Java
    • Docker
    • Git, Gerrit
    • Linux
    • Amazon Web Services

    What we offer

    • A stimulating multi-national work environment
    • Involvement with internal and external users
    • Exposure to new technologies and development methodologies
    • Development of analytical and technical skills
    • Pair programming
    • Greenfield development on the company’s new Open Location Platform
    • Opportunity to work on a massive large scale problem (HERE works with 50 Petabytes of data on a daily basis)

    Who are you?

    • 5+ years of experience with object oriented and functional programming languages and related technologies (Java, Scala, Frameworks)
    • An understanding of the importance of producing good and readable code (TDD, DRY, encapsulation, names, abstractions, format etc.)
    • Experience with delivering to and running software in production (from libraries to highly available service serving millions of requests)
    • Understanding what does it mean to efficiently work in a team
    • Readiness for technical challenges and excellent analytical skills

    HERE is an equal opportunity employer. We evaluate qualified applicants without regard to race, color, age, gender identity, sexual orientation, marital status, parental status, religion, sex, national origin, disability, veteran status, and other legally protected characteristics.


    Sorry the Share function is not working properly at this moment. Please refresh the page and try again later.
    Share on your newsfeed

    Connect With Us!

    Not ready to apply? Connect with us for general consideration.